如何从目录中的多个目录导入图像文件

时间:2019-05-09 10:01:59

标签: python-3.x

我在一个目录中的每个文件夹中都有两个图像。就像这样=  #########主目录##############         #####许多文件夹#########          #每个文件夹两张图片#

我需要python代码才能进入每个子文件夹并读取图像。 稍后,我必须执行一系列操作,例如调整大小,裁剪等。

尝试使用pathlib,但效果不佳。

1 个答案:

答案 0 :(得分:0)

您是否尝试过使用os?

如果脚本位于主目录中,则可以尝试:

#!/usr/bin/env python3
# coding: utf-8

import os
thisfolder = os.path.dirname(os.path.abspath(__file__))

for filename in os.listdir(thisfolder):
    currentFolder = os.path.join(thisfolder, filename)
    # do your things in current folder